AI GPTs for Carbon Trading are advanced artificial intelligence models tailored for the carbon trading sector. These tools utilize Generative Pre-trained Transformers (GPTs) to offer specialized solutions, ranging from data analysis and market forecasting to compliance tracking and emissions auditing. By leveraging natural language processing and machine learning, they simplify complex carbon trading concepts and processes, making them accessible and actionable for stakeholders. Their significance lies in enhancing decision-making, optimizing carbon credit transactions, and supporting sustainability goals.

Essential Attributes of AI GPTs in Carbon Trading

AI GPTs for Carbon Trading are equipped with unique features tailored for the carbon market. These include advanced data analysis for market trends, predictive modeling for carbon prices, automated reporting for compliance, and personalized advice for carbon offset strategies. They are adaptable, scaling from simple inquiries to complex analyses. Special features like real-time data tracking, integration with carbon registries, and multilingual support set these tools apart, facilitating global accessibility and engagement.
